Romania's central bank revises downwards inflation prognosis for the end of 2009 and 2010
NewsIn - 6 August 2009
Romania's Central Bank (BNR) slashed the inflation prognosis for the end of 2009 from 4.4 percent to 4.3 percent, according to the quarterly report on inflation presented today by the BNR governor, Mugur Isarescu.
BNR maintained the inflation target for the end of the year at 3.5 percent, plus or minus one percentage point.
The annual rate of inflation lowered to 5.86 percent in June from 5.95 percent in May, according to the National Statistics Institute (INS).
The central lender also revised downwards the inflation prognosis for the end of 2010, from 2.8 percent to 2.6 percent, and reconfirmed the inflation target for the end of next year, of 3.5 percent, plus or minus one percentage point.
